MAGICAL

(adj.sat, adj.)

Definitions

There are 3 meanings of the word Magical.

Magical - as an adjective satellite

Possessing or using or characteristic of or appropriate to supernatural powers

Example: "Charming incantations"

Magical - as an adjective

Of or relating to magic.

Enchanting.

Example: "The fireworks created a magical atmosphere in that beautiful summer night."
